Meet Tanya Burton, the proud owner of The Diet Doc Sedalia. Her love for fitness and health inspires her to motivate and encourage all those she meets. She is a wife, licensed massage therapist, and an ISSA certified personal trainer. 

She grew up with an active lifestyle playing multiple sports in high school. However, after college she started to slow down and began gaining weight. Tanya transformed her life by hiring an online coach and used the flexible dieting approach to lose 50 pounds in one year. She continued to study nutrition and discovered how to manage her weight forever.

In the last three years Tanya has run three Tough Mudder events, a half marathon, and competed in her first physique show. When several friends, family, and fellow gym-goers began regularly coming to Tanya for nutrition, weight loss, and fitness advice, she realized how much she enjoyed helping others.

She is grateful to be providing specialized and custom nutrition, weight loss, and fitness services to help clients achieve their health and fitness goals.

Tanya’s Takeaways:

You can turn misery into ministry.Be careful what you pray for — you may get a direct answer!Flexible dieting allows you to decide what you eat.A coach will help you stick with your goals and be consistent.Have grace for yourself and look at the bigger picture.Don’t plan your weight loss regime around a goal weight or dress size — plan it around who you want to become.You are stuck with your body — you have to figure out a way to raise your own standards.When you pay, you pay attention!A misconception of weight loss is that it will be quick and easy.
